Coronavirus: Woolworths shoppers on alert as worker positive in Melbourne – Yahoo News Australia
Melbourne customers who visited the Woolworths have been asked to monitor for symptoms of the virus.

Shoppers at a Melbourne Woolworths have been told to monitor for symptoms after a staff member tested positive for coronavirus.
The supermarket announced on Monday, which was Australias deadliest coronavirus day despite the number of infections dropping off in Victoria, a worker at the Cranbourne North store, in Melbournes southeast, at the Thompson Parkway Shopping Centre had contracted COVID-19.
The employees most recent shift was Wednesday last week (August 5).
